Programme structure

  • Operations and Supply Chain Management
  • Project Management Techniques
  • Sustainability in Theory and Practice
  • Risk Management and Innovation
  • Quality Management
  • Data Handling and Decision Making
  • Research Project
  • 2:2 UK honours degree or equivalent.
  • A GPA of 60% of above for a four year Bachelor's degree from Pakistan.
  • English proficiency: IELTS 6.5 or above with a minimum of 6.0 in each component or equivalent if you have not been previously taught in English. English waiver letters can be accepted, degree's should also have 'Method of instruction: English'.

Non-standard entry

  • Work experience and qualification route

You must have a third class (3rd) UK honours degree or an equivalent qualification alongside 2-3 years professional work experience.

If you are from Pakistan, a four year Bachelor’s degree with a GPA of 60% or above alongside 3-4 years management experience.

  • Work experience route

We encourage applications from prospective students who do not meet our academic requirements but who do have senior management experience (usually 5 years).

Any other international undergraduate qualification will be assessed on a case by case basis.
